Transaction 675448733a444b93c2491958411f96365924e55525f0c78df7690615f95fdac4
2 Input
2 Outputs
- 675448733a444b93c2491958411f96365924e55525f0c78df7690615f95fdac4:0
- 675448733a444b93c2491958411f96365924e55525f0c78df7690615f95fdac4:1
value 439049
address 13WkrxzbP3tKDMTNcV7tPor86r8x7XRixm
value 2764152
address 37NDTV4hm5UaSZ25fEnLtR5VYiWKg2jeQu